MC06g0572 (gene) of Bitter gourd (Dali-11) v1 genome

Gene IDMC06g0572
OrganismMomordica charantia cv. Dali-11 (Bitter gourd (Dali-11) v1)
DescriptionPurple acid phosphatase
Genome locationMC06:4636624..4642379
RNA-Seq ExpressionMC06g0572
SyntenyMC06g0572
Gene Ontology termsGO:0016311 - dephosphorylation (biological process)
GO:0051174 - regulation of phosphorus metabolic process (biological process)
GO:0055062 - phosphate ion homeostasis (biological process)
GO:0005773 - vacuole (cellular component)
GO:0003993 - acid phosphatase activity (molecular function)
GO:0046872 - metal ion binding (molecular function)
InterPro domainsIPR004843 - Calcineurin-like phosphoesterase domain, ApaH type
IPR008963 - Purple acid phosphatase-like, N-terminal
IPR015914 - Purple acid phosphatase, N-terminal
IPR025733 - Iron/zinc purple acid phosphatase-like C-terminal domain
IPR029052 - Metallo-dependent phosphatase-like
IPR039331 - Purple acid phosphatase-like
IPR041792 - Purple acid phosphatase, metallophosphatase domain
